Core Viewpoint - The company has concluded a legal execution process regarding a compensation case involving performance commitments, which will not significantly impact its current or future profits [3][6]. Group 1: Legal Proceedings Overview - In June 2022, the company initiated a lawsuit against Yichang Daohang Cultural Tourism Development Co., Ltd. and Pei Daobing for failing to fulfill their obligations related to share compensation and cash dividends [4]. - The court ruled in April 2023 that the defendants must compensate according to 40% of the agreement, but this was later appealed [4]. - In December 2024, the company received a court ruling that mandated 100% compensation, which was subsequently enforced [4][5]. Group 2: Financial Implications - The total amount involved in the compensation includes 3,557,721 shares and cash dividends of 387,163.75 yuan, along with interest on delayed payments [2]. - The conclusion of the execution process will not have a major impact on the company's current or future profits, although recovering remaining funds could have some effect [3][9]. Group 3: Ongoing Monitoring - The company will continue to monitor the situation and will take necessary actions to protect its and its shareholders' legal rights [9].
